Filtering device for wastewater treatment
The design of the self-cleaning filter device solves the problem of the filter device needing to be shut down for cleaning, realizes automatic cleaning, and improves sewage treatment efficiency and cleaning effect.

In the existing sewage treatment process, the cleaning of the filter screen/filter plate of the filtration device requires shutdown operation, which leads to labor burden for workers and delays in sewage treatment progress.
A self-cleaning filter device is designed, which includes a sleeve, a filter cartridge, a delivery pipe, a first partition and a second partition. The movement of the partition and the sleeve is controlled by a driver to achieve automatic cleaning, and the cleaning process does not require human intervention.
The self-cleaning of the filter device is achieved, which reduces the interference with the sewage treatment progress, improves the cleaning efficiency, reduces the impurity moisture content and the subsequent treatment burden, and avoids the accumulation and entanglement of impurities.

[0001] The utility model relates to the field of sewage treatment, in particular to a filtering device for wastewater treatment. Background Art
[0002] During the sewage treatment process, filters require regular cleaning of the filter screens and filter plates to ensure stable filtration. Currently, cleaning these filters requires shutting down the filter system before cleaning or replacing them. This not only delays normal sewage treatment progress but also places an additional burden on workers.
[0003] In view of this, this application is hereby filed. Utility Model Content
[0004] The purpose of the utility model is to provide a filtering device for wastewater treatment, which can achieve self-cleaning without manual intervention, and the time required for cleaning is relatively short, which can effectively reduce interference with the normal progress of sewage treatment.

[0039] In order to overcome the shortcomings of the existing technology, please refer to Figure 1-Figure 4 This embodiment provides a filtering device for wastewater treatment, which includes: a frame (not shown in the figure), a sleeve 100, a filter cartridge 200, a delivery pipe 300, a first partition 400, a second partition 500 and a sleeve 600.
[0040] The frame is fixedly installed on the ground to support other components.
[0041] In this embodiment, the sleeve 100 and the filter cartridge 200 are both cylindrical, and the sleeve 100 is fixedly mounted on the frame. Both ends of the sleeve 100 are sealed by sealing plates 110.
[0042] The inner diameter of the sleeve 100 is larger than the outer diameter of the filter cartridge 200. The filter cartridge 200 is arranged along the axial direction of the sleeve 100. The two ends of the filter cartridge 200 respectively penetrate the sealing plates 110 at both ends of the sleeve 100. The sealing plates 110 and the filter cartridge 200 are fixedly connected and sealed.
[0043] The filter cartridge 200 is provided with filter holes (not shown). The filter holes are arranged in an array along the sidewall of the filter cartridge 200 and are located within the portion of the filter cartridge 200 located within the sleeve 100. In other words, all the filter holes of the filter cartridge 200 are located between the two sealing plates 110 of the sleeve 100. The pore diameter of the filter holes can be flexibly adjusted according to actual needs and is not specifically limited in this application. Optionally, the pore diameter can be 2 mm, but is not limited thereto.
[0044] The delivery pipe 300 is arranged along the axial direction of the filter cartridge 200 . The delivery pipe 300 is used to deliver the sewage to be filtered into the filter cartridge 200 . The output end of the delivery pipe 300 extends into the filter cartridge 200 .
[0045] One end of the delivery pipe 300 close to the filter cartridge 200 is closed by an end block 310 . The side wall of the delivery pipe 300 is provided with an output port 320 for delivering sewage into the filter cartridge 200 . The output port 320 is located inside the filter cartridge 200 .
[0046] The sleeve 100, filter cartridge 200, and delivery pipe 300 are coaxially arranged, with their central axes all oriented horizontally. A liquid outlet pipe (not shown) is connected to the sidewall of the sleeve 100. Sewage entering the filter cartridge 200 is filtered by the filter cartridge 200 and then enters the sleeve 100. The filtered sewage in the sleeve 100 is then discharged from the sleeve 100 through the liquid outlet pipe. The liquid outlet pipe is located at the bottom of the sleeve 100 to facilitate the full drainage of the sewage in the sleeve 100.
[0047] The first and second partitions 400 and 500 are both circular plates. They are located within the filter cartridge 200 and at both ends of the filter cartridge 200. The edges of the first and second partitions 400 and 500 are in contact with the inner wall of the filter cartridge 200. Along the axial direction of the filter cartridge 200, the first and second partitions 400 and 500 are slidably fitted to the filter cartridge 200, and both are slidably sealed against the filter cartridge 200. In this embodiment, the thickness of the first partition 400 is greater than the diameter of the filter pores of the filter cartridge 200.
[0048] The delivery pipe 300 extends into the filter cartridge 200 by penetrating the first partition plate 400 , and the output port 320 of the delivery pipe 300 is located between the first partition plate 400 and the second partition plate 500 .
[0049] The sleeve 600 is sleeved on the conveying pipe 300, and the sleeve 600 cooperates with the first partition 400 and is sealed therebetween. One end of the sleeve 600 extends to the side of the first partition 400 close to the second partition 500, and the other end of the sleeve 600 is located on the side of the first partition 400 away from the second partition 500.
[0050] The inner wall of the sleeve 600 is in contact with the outer wall of the delivery tube 300 . Along the axial direction of the delivery tube 300 , the sleeve 600 is slidably fitted with the delivery tube 300 and is slidably sealed with the delivery tube 300 .
[0051] The first partition plate 400 is further sleeved with a matching ring 410 . The matching ring 410 is annular. The inner ring wall of the matching ring 410 fits with the edge of the first partition plate 400 , and the outer ring wall of the matching ring 410 fits with the inner wall of the filter cartridge 200 .
[0052] Along the axial direction of the filter cartridge 200 , the matching ring 410 is slidably fitted with the filter cartridge 200 and is slidingly sealed with the filter cartridge 200 . The first partition plate 400 is fixedly fitted with the matching ring 410 , and the first partition plate 400 is fixedly fitted with the sleeve 600 .
[0053] Along the circumference of the filter cartridge 200, the mating ring 410 is fixedly mated with the filter cartridge 200, the first partition plate 400 is rotationally mated with the mating ring 410 and rotationally sealed, the first partition plate 400 is rotationally mated with the sleeve 600 and rotationally sealed with the sleeve 600, and the sleeve 600 is fixedly mated with the delivery pipe 300.
[0054] A cleaning rod 420 is fixedly connected to one side of the first partition 400 close to the second partition 500. The cleaning rod 420 is in contact with the outer wall of the sleeve 600. The cleaning rod 420 extends along the axial direction of the sleeve 600. The end face of the cleaning rod 420 and the end face of the sleeve 600 close to the second partition 500 are located in the same plane, that is, the cleaning rod 420 extends to the end face of the sleeve 600 close to the second partition 500.
[0055] The second partition plate 500 is fixedly fitted to the filter cartridge 200 along the circumference of the filter cartridge 200 . The output port 320 extends along the axial direction of the delivery pipe 300 and extends to the edge of the end block 310 .
[0056] In this embodiment, a first actuator (not shown) is configured to rotate the first partition plate 400. A second actuator (not shown) is configured to rotate the second partition plate 500. A third actuator (not shown) is configured to rotate the second partition plate 500.
[0057] The first partition plate 400 has a first movement stop point, a second movement stop point, and a third movement stop point, and the second partition plate 500 has a first follower movement stop point and a second follower movement stop point.
[0058] When the first partition plate 400 is located at the first movement stop point, the second partition plate 500 is correspondingly located at the first follow-up stop point. Figure 1As shown, at this time, the first partition 400 and the second partition 500 are respectively arranged at the ends of the filter cartridge 200. The surface of the first partition 400 on the side away from the second partition 500 is coplanar with the outer surface of the sealing plate 110 of the filter cartridge 200. The surface of the second partition 500 on the side away from the first partition 400 is coplanar with the outer surface of the sealing plate 110 at the other end of the filter cartridge 200. The sleeve 600 is located on the side of the output port 320 away from the second partition 500, and the output port 320 is in an open state. In this state, the delivery pipe 300 can smoothly deliver the sewage to be filtered to the filter cartridge 200. Since the first partition 400 and the second partition 500 have sealed both ends of the filter cartridge 200, the sewage in the filter cartridge 200 can only enter the sleeve 100 through the filter holes on the side wall of the filter cartridge 200, thereby fully filtering the sewage. The sewage entering the sleeve 100 is filtered sewage, which is discharged from the liquid outlet pipe at the bottom of the sleeve 100, thereby transporting the filtered sewage to subsequent treatment processes.
[0059] When the second partition plate 500 is located at the first follow-up stop point, the second partition plate 500 is in contact with the end block 310 .
[0060] After the filter device has been operating for a period of time, it can begin a self-cleaning process. At this point, the third actuator drives the sleeve 600 toward the side where the second baffle 500 is located. The sleeve 600 moves axially along the delivery tube 300, while the first baffle 400 and mating ring 410 move along the axial direction of the filter cartridge 200. During this process, the sleeve 600 moves to the outlet 320, blocking it. The first baffle 400 also pushes impurities filtered from the filter cartridge 200 toward the side where the second baffle 500 is located.
[0061] It should be noted that, since the liquid outlet pipe is provided at the bottom of the sleeve 100, the filtered sewage in the sleeve 100 can be fully discharged, thereby preventing the sewage from remaining in the sleeve 100. In this way, by controlling the efficiency of the liquid outlet pipe in discharging the sewage, no liquid can be accumulated in the sleeve 100. In this way, during the movement of the first partition 400 toward the second partition 500, no sewage will leak from the side of the first partition 400 away from the second partition 500.
[0062] On the other hand, optional, see Figure 5A baffle 210 may also be provided at the end of the filter cartridge 200 away from the second partition 500. The baffle 210 is located on the side of the first partition 400 away from the second partition 500. The baffle 210 covers the end surface of the filter cartridge 200 away from the second partition 500, thereby sealing the end of the filter cartridge 200 away from the second partition 500. Correspondingly, the sleeve 600 passes through the baffle 210. Along the axial direction of the filter cartridge 200, the sleeve 600 slides with the baffle 210 and slides and seals with the baffle 210. During the movement of the first partition 400 toward the second partition 500, the baffle 210 can also prevent sewage from leaking from the side of the first partition 400 away from the second partition 500. The present invention is not limited thereto.
[0063] As the sleeve 600 continues to move along the axial direction of the delivery pipe 300, the sleeve 600 will block the outlet 320 more and more, and the flow area of the outlet 320 will gradually decrease. When the sleeve 600 moves to the end block 310, the outlet 320 is completely closed by the sleeve 600, and the sewage in the delivery pipe 300 will no longer enter the filter cartridge 200. When the end face of the sleeve 600 fits with the second partition 500, the distance between the first partition 400 and the second partition 500 reaches the minimum. At this time, the first partition 400 reaches the second movement stop point, as shown in FIG. Figure 3 shown.
[0064] When the first baffle 400 is at the second movement stop point, the second baffle 500 remains at the first follower stop point, the sleeve 600 is in contact with the second baffle 500, and the end of the sleeve 600 adjacent to the second baffle 500 closes the outlet 320. In this state, the first baffle 400 and the second baffle 500 squeeze the impurities filtered by the filter plate, allowing the sewage contained in the impurities to be squeezed into the sleeve 100, reducing the water content of the impurities.
[0065] Subsequently, the third driver can be used to continue driving the sleeve 600 to move axially along the delivery pipe 300, and the second driver can be used to synchronously drive the second partition 500 to move along the axial direction of the delivery pipe 300 along with the sleeve 600, so that the first partition 400 and the second partition 500 cooperate to push the impurities in the filter cartridge 200 out of the end of the filter cartridge 200. Since the output port 320 has been closed by the sleeve 600 and the sewage in the sleeve 100 has been fully discharged by the liquid outlet pipe, there will not be too much sewage flowing out from the area between the first partition 400 and the second partition 500. After the first partition 400 moves to the position corresponding to the second partition 500 at the first follow-up stop point, the first partition 400 reaches the third movement stop point, as shown in FIG. Figure 4 shown.
[0066] When the first partition 400 is at the third end point of movement, the first partition 400 moves to the position corresponding to the second partition 500 at the first end point of follow-up movement, and the second partition 500 moves to the second end point of follow-up movement. In this state, the end of the sleeve 600 away from the second partition 500 still seals the outlet 320. It should be noted that if the baffle 210 is provided, the end of the sleeve 600 away from the second partition 500 will also engage with the baffle 210.
[0067] After the first partition 400 reaches the third dead point, the third and second actuators cease driving, and impurities between the first partition 400 and the second partition 500 fall under the action of gravity. The fallen impurities can be collected by a collection device for unified processing. At this time, the first actuator can also be used to drive the first partition 400 to rotate, so that the cleaning rod 420 can clean any remaining impurities that may be hanging on the surface of the sleeve 600, ensuring that the impurities are fully removed.
[0068] After the impurities between the first and second separators 400 and 500 have fallen, the first and second separators 400 and 500 can be simultaneously reset, with the first separator 400 returning to the second end point and the second separator 500 returning to the first follower end point. Subsequently, the first separator 400 is reset again, returning to the first end point. At this point, the filtration operation can continue.
[0069] It is understood that in other embodiments of the present invention, the first partition plate 400 may be fixedly connected to the sleeve 600. In this case, the sleeve 600 is configured to not only slide along the axial direction of the delivery tube 300 but also rotate along the circumferential direction of the delivery tube 300. Accordingly, the first driver can be directly used to drive the sleeve 600 to rotate.
[0070] The beneficial effects of the filter device for wastewater treatment provided by the embodiment of the utility model include but are not limited to:
[0071] (1) The filter cartridge 200 is self-cleaned and the entire cleaning process does not require manual intervention, which greatly improves the cleaning efficiency. The time required for cleaning is shorter, and there is no need for long-term downtime, which has less interference with normal sewage filtration work.
[0072] (2) When the filter cartridge 200 is self-cleaned, the impurities removed from the filter cartridge 200 can be dehydrated simultaneously, so that the water content of the impurities removed is significantly reduced, thereby reducing the burden of subsequent treatment of the impurities.
[0073] (3) When the filter cartridge 200 is self-cleaned, the impurities removed can be automatically discharged, and the impurities will not accumulate in the filter cartridge 200.
[0074] (4) Compared with the cleaning method using a cleaning brush in the prior art, the cleaning efficiency is higher and there will be no problem of impurities entangled in the cleaning brush.
